fb774c61c9b5ee92f2bf917e34308596bf6cc4dd2e91768266bb6f77bd39feb2

2028252 (45 blocks ago)

423398814

⏴ Block 2028251 (8041c34f...3c1) | Block 2028253 ⏵ | Latest block ⏭

Metadata

1/20/26, 4:26 PM UTC (1:30:34 ago) 22.1 553B (553B block + 0B txs) Pulse 💓 32.5804 SESH

Transactions (0)

Show raw details